Screw Feeding System

Updated: 2026-07-15

Overview

A screw feeding system is a versatile mechanical solution for controlled material handling in industrial settings. It operates on the principle of a helical screw rotating within a stationary housing, creating forward movement of bulk solids or semi-solids. These systems are particularly valued for their ability to handle materials ranging from fine powders to sticky pastes with precise volumetric or gravimetric control. Modern screw feeders integrate with process automation, offering real-time adjustments to feed rates based on production demands. Their modular design allows customization for specific industry requirements, making them indispensable in sectors where accurate material dosing directly impacts product quality and operational efficiency.

Structure and Working Principle

The core components include a motor-driven screw (auger), trough or tube housing, inlet hopper, and discharge chute. The screw's pitch, diameter, and rotational speed determine the material throughput. Variable frequency drives (VFDs) enable precise speed control for consistent flow rates. As the screw rotates, material is pushed forward between the flights and the housing wall. Specialized screw designs—such as tapered, cut-flight, or ribbon-type—address different material characteristics. Some systems incorporate load cells for gravimetric feeding or sensors to detect material levels, enhancing process reliability.

Key Features

High-precision screw feeders achieve dosing accuracy within ±0.5–2%. Wear-resistant liners extend service life with abrasive materials, while sanitary designs meet FDA/USDA standards for food and pharmaceutical applications. Sealed models prevent dust emissions, crucial for explosive or toxic materials. Quick-disassembly features simplify cleaning and material changeovers. Advanced systems may include self-cleaning screws or vibration-assisted hoppers to prevent material arching and ensure uninterrupted flow.

Application Areas

In food processing, screw feeders meter ingredients like flour, sugar, or additives into mixers. Pharmaceutical manufacturers use them for precise API dosing in tablet production. The construction industry relies on them for cement and mortar mixing plants. Chemical plants employ corrosion-resistant models for pigments or polymers, while agriculture applications include feed formulation and fertilizer blending. Wastewater treatment facilities use screw feeders for lime or carbon dosing, demonstrating the system's cross-industry versatility.

Maintenance and Precautions

Regular inspection of screw wear, bearing lubrication, and drive alignment prevents unexpected downtime. Abrasive materials may require periodic replacement of screw flights or liner plates. Always verify torque settings on fasteners to prevent mechanical failure. For sticky materials, consider heated housings or anti-adhesion coatings. Never run the feeder dry with abrasive materials, and always follow lockout/tagout procedures during maintenance. Implement routine checks for material buildup that could unbalance the screw.

B2B Procurement Guide

Specify material characteristics (particle size, bulk density, flowability) and required throughput (kg/hr) when requesting quotes. For hygienic applications, confirm 3-A or EHEDG compliance. Evaluate total cost of ownership—including energy efficiency and expected wear part replacement frequency. Leading manufacturers offer pilot testing with your actual materials. Consider future scalability; modular designs allow throughput upgrades. For international purchases, verify voltage requirements and certification marks (CE, ATEX for explosive atmospheres).
